Output 6ef1d1944b20335da8f8e658ea79d80225323937b8e1cdd9687f99e2238bb916:2

value
370053353
script pubkey
OP_HASH160 OP_PUSHBYTES_20 daf562045c62f2879ab4d8bd5a71b174988ee748 OP_EQUAL
address
MTruVkV7asuaSZWckdrTw2expKttV1KYvA
transaction
6ef1d1944b20335da8f8e658ea79d80225323937b8e1cdd9687f99e2238bb916
spent
true